Adelaide Crows midfielder Hugh Greenwood believed to be on verge of penning a deal to be traded to Gold Coast Suns

Midfielder Hugh Greenwood looks to be joining good mate Cam Ellis-Yolmen in heading to Queensland next season, continuing a big off-season exodus at the Crows.

Another Adelaide Crow is set to fly the nest north, with Hugh Greenwood increasingly likely to accept an offer to go to the Gold Coast Suns.

The former basketballer, who has played 51 games for the Crows since being signed as a Category B rookie, is expected to soon pen a deal for at least three years.

The 27-year-old had told The Advertiser of his desire to stay in Adelaide, but the Crows have not been willing to offer him the length of contract that he desired, only a two-year deal.

The Advertiser tried to contact his manager Michael Oakes on Monday. Greenwood himself has been in the United States on holiday.

At West Lakes there is a view that it is now very likely that Greenwood will not be at the club next season.

It comes a day after fellow big-bodied midfielder Cam Ellis-Yolmen informed the Crows that he wanted to go to the Brisbane Lions after eight seasons and 39 games at Adelaide.

Greenwood was among the Crows players who took to social media to wish him the best.

“Two best mates constantly pitted against one another. Even tho the #s always showed we were better together. Love you brother, all the best,” Greenwood wrote on Instagram.

Veteran ruckman Sam Jacobs is set to join GWS as a free agent, Alex Keath has nominated the Western Bulldogs as a preferred destination, Eddie Betts is expected to return to former club Carlton and Josh Jenkins and the Crows have agreed to part ways.

Star midfielder Brad Crouch could all also leave in a Crows off-season exodus and has also been linked to a big-money move to the Suns.
